Wal-Mart launches “one stop” financial service in 80 cities

CCFA 2009-7-6

According to the menu prompt at the payment terminal, consumers are able to complete credit card payment, loan repayment and other kinds of payment by themselves, which is very convenient. Recently, Wal-Mart launches “kalaka one stop” financial service in 80 cities.
As a new strategy, Wal-Mart provides one-stop financial service of credit card repayment, public utility fee, Alipay usage and mobile phone recharge to consumers. The new services are born from the cooperation of Wal-Mart and Kalaka, the largest payment company in China.

Ms. Yuan Mingjiang, deputy president of Wal-Mart’s value added services and strategy division, said: the new services launched this time show the company's sincerity to satisfy consumers’ diversified needs. Our company plans to develop other new services and brings a more convenient life to our consumers.
Mr. Sun Taoran, president of Kalaka, claimed that the new services have been adopted in about 90 Wal-Mart supermarkets. In May, 50 thousand deals have been done, the value of which exceeds CNY18 million. Before entering Wal-Mart, Kalaka smart payment terminal has been used in 7-11, Lianhua Quick and so on.

Mr. Sun also said that the operation of Wal-Mart was a milestone of Kalaka’s expansion. Currently, Kalaka has more than 30 thousand network terminals in 60 cities of 18 provinces. And the number of monthly transaction exceeds 3 million, in which credit card repayment exceeds 1.5 million.
